Trail Overview

Trail #7A – Western Diamondback is one of several “snake” trails that run parallel through this section of the park. It’s a long, continuous rock garden filled with large boulders and uneven terrain that demands careful line selection and steady throttle control. Many portions of the trail are off-camber, providing a good test of both suspension articulation and driver skill. While challenging, Western Diamondback is a rewarding and enjoyable trail for those who appreciate slow, technical rock crawling.
